I was looking at a 28' Bertram hull sitting in a marina this weekend. What is the history of this boat? It looks like it was a pretty nice package back in its day. Was this a competitor of the early Cigarettes? Are they worth anything today?
I had one. They only made a handful of 28's. They came with Ford 351's with Volvo drives or a 6 cylinder Mercruiser with some little Mercury drive. I had a red and white one. It had a set of 440 Olds engines. I'm telling the truth - not kidding. A guy I know put them in the boat. He also rebuilt the boat known as "The Little Cigarette" in New Jersey where I grew up. Another guy I knew who's name is Phil from New Jersey raced one called "Needle Nose." A blue 28' Bertram Barron.

That is a BARON,
The seats were so close togeather you had to spin one sideways to get to the back seat, an slide between them.
They only came with two power options.
Twin 351 Fords- volvo drives- 270- no trim.
Twin Mercs. 165's Merc Drive, U could trim that baby.
I'm not sure but i think they only made 12 of them.
